The Kell Longhorns will head out on the road to square off against the Dalton Catamounts at 7:00 p.m. on Wednesday. The two teams are strolling into their matchups after big wins in their previous games.
Dalton will be up against a hot Kell squad: the team just extended their winning streak to three. The Longhorns never let Etowah get on the board and left with a 4-0 win on Friday.
Meanwhile, there's no place like home for Dalton, who bounced back after a loss on the road on Tuesday. They were the clear victors by a 4-1 margin over Southeast Whitfield County on Thursday. The result was nothing new for Dalton, who have now won 11 games by three goals or more so far this season.
Dalton's victory was their ninth straight at home, which pushed their record up to 15-1. Those home wins came thanks in part to their offensive performance across that stretch, as they scored 44 goals over those nine contests. As for Kell, their victory bumped their record up to 6-9.
